FAQ: How does the distribution process work for the
free Covid-19 rapid tests available at local libraries?
ANSWER: These
tests come from our state health department, and unfortunately, we
don’t know or have control over when the state will send more. The "Available COVID-19 Rapid Tests" banner on our website is updated as soon as more tests are available. This is the best and most accurate way to know when tests have arrived.
We
generally get 500 tests at a time in a shipment and distribute them to
our branches based on the number of people who use each library
location. Additionally, the Ohio Department of Health has asked that test kit distribution be limited to 4 per household per day. In 2021, we handed out 24, 943 free tests to library visitors.
We still encourage visitors who feel ill or are questioning
whether they have been exposed to Covid to pick up tests using our
call-ahead curbside service. Thank you for helping to keep our staff and
visitors healthy!

Staff spotlight: meet Syd
Syd is a Technology Training Librarian who visits all ACPL locations.
What kinds of things are you planning/dreaming about starting at ACPL in your current position?
I would love to
create program events that are interactive and educational! Like
Digital Literacy Vocab Bingo or a murder mystery game where instead of
finding the killer, patrons sift through clues in their email to find
the phishing scam. Learning about technology can be a lot to take
in, so I want to be able to make things fun when I
can! Additionally, I think it would be great to host some of these
events at local nursing homes and community centers in order to reach
folks who may not always get the opportunity to see us at our
branches.
Generally,
though, what excites me is that I genuinely believe that equipping our
community members with digital literacy skills can make an impact. From
building a resume to keeping up with loved ones on social media,
technology is now an integral part of our everyday lives. It's
exciting to be able to help our community members navigate these
resources and to see the ways it positively impacts their lives!
What does a "typical" day look like for you right now?
My
days are never the same--and I love it! Each day, I visit two different
branches--one in the morning and one in the evening. During those
times, I take and schedule tech appointments, research solutions to tech
problems, create informational resources for our patrons, and
brainstorm ideas for tech programming.
If you could tell library visitors about one ACPL resource or service that they might not know about, what would it be?
Northstar Digital Literacy!
We now have access to an online learning program that walks patrons
through skills such as using a mouse, searching on the internet,
and using email—as well as advanced skills, like using Google Docs and
searching for jobs online.
You can find Northstar by visiting our website at myacpl.org
and clicking on the "eResources" tab. Better yet, there's a new
weekly drop-in series with Technology Training librarian Sarie
to learn more about this resource and to develop your skills at your
own pace. More information here.

If you haven't signed up for Dolly Parton's
Imagination Library of Ohio, now's the time!
Dolly
Parton’s Imagination Library of Ohio mails kids one high-quality,
age-appropriate book each month until their 5th birthday. All kids in
Ohio
are eligible to be enrolled in the program at no cost to their family.
Ohio is ONLY 20,000 kids away from hitting a 50% enrollment statewide!
This
service in our area is administered by the Athens County Public
Libraries and funded by Dolly Parton's Imagination Library of Ohio,
with the Athens County Foundation providing matching local
funds.
